H.J. Pulkkinen is a scholar working on Rheumatology, Urology and Biomaterials. According to data from OpenAlex, H.J. Pulkkinen has authored 15 papers receiving a total of 362 indexed citations (citations by other indexed papers that have themselves been cited), including 14 papers in Rheumatology, 6 papers in Urology and 4 papers in Biomaterials. Recurrent topics in H.J. Pulkkinen's work include Osteoarthritis Treatment and Mechanisms (13 papers), Periodontal Regeneration and Treatments (6 papers) and Silk-based biomaterials and applications (3 papers). H.J. Pulkkinen is often cited by papers focused on Osteoarthritis Treatment and Mechanisms (13 papers), Periodontal Regeneration and Treatments (6 papers) and Silk-based biomaterials and applications (3 papers). H.J. Pulkkinen collaborates with scholars based in Finland, Netherlands and Ireland. H.J. Pulkkinen's co-authors include Virpi Tiitu, Mikko J. Lammi, Ilkka Kiviranta, Piia Valonen, José Becerra, Rick Visser, Gustavo Rico-Llanos, Jukka S. Jurvelin, Juha Töyräs and Eija‐Riitta Hämäläinen and has published in prestigious journals such as Radiology, Journal of Controlled Release and Osteoarthritis and Cartilage.
